US Based Façade Contractor

A top 10 façade contractor in the USA were looking for a Senior Project Manager with Unitized experience on the East Coast. They had received a lot of CVs that didn’t fit the bill.

THE SOLUTION

The main problem the client was having that they were receiving CVs of candidates who had façade experience but not enough specific unitized exposure.


Using our knowledge of the market we were able to narrow our search down targeting employees from companies we knew would give them the background our client needed.


At screening stage, we also made sure to narrow down on the exact project experience they had, allowing us to adequately present this to the client.

RESULT

Applying this quality over quantity approach we were able to present our client with an exceptional candidate who was interviewed, offered and confirmed to start with our candidate over a 72 hour period.
